Jeff Hartmann, the founding principal of Elm Tree Communities (“ETC”), is a seasoned professional in the private real estate industry. He is responsible for developing, implementing, and overseeing ETC’s development strategy and all capital markets activities.
Since founding Elm Tree Communities in 2020, Jeff Hartmann has served as President of the firm, specializing in multi-family, mixed-use real estate, and hospitality projects. Today, Jeff and his associates at Elm Tree are creating high-quality, high-demand multi-family developments that reflect the shifts in residential and lifestyle design.
With over two decades as CFO, COO, and CEO, Jeff Hartmann has played a crucial role in the creation and development of the hospitality industry. His career spans the landmark casinos of Foxwoods and Mohegan Sun in Connecticut and Mohegan Sun at Pocono Downs in Pennsylvania, showcasing his ability to handle diverse challenges.
Clients have benefited from Jeff's breadth of experience and expertise, including understanding the risks and opportunities in real estate, real estate due diligence including financial modeling, following the use and selection of cap rates, proforma development analysis, development feasibility analysis, ground leases, and working with REITs and Private Equity Funds. His insights and guidance have helped clients make informed investment decisions and maximize their returns.
Jeff has addressed wildly divergent opportunities, from acquiring the WNBA Connecticut Sun franchise for Mohegan Sun to leading the Mohegan Sun Executive team in developing the property master plan and developing a mixed-use entertainment zone at Harrah’s Cherokee Casino in North Carolina. His successful track record and diverse experiences demonstrate his ability to navigate complex real estate and hospitality projects.
Jeff has worked closely with major Wall Street firms, including Goldman Sachs, Citibank, Wells Fargo, and Bank of America. As Chief Financial Officer of the Mohegan Tribal Gaming Authority, he was pivotal in securing $4 billion in public and private financing, including the only $1 billion syndicated bank credit facility for a Native American tribe.

Jeff began his career as a Certified Public Accountant with PricewaterhouseCoopers, LLP, working from 1984 to 1991 in the Philadelphia and New York offices as a specialist in real estate and casinos. He earned his Bachelor of Arts from Rutgers University and a Certificate in Real Estate Development from New York University Schack Institute of Real Estate. Jeff maintains Key Gaming licenses in New Jersey, Connecticut, and Pennsylvania.
He is the former chairman of the board for Read to Grow, a literacy-based charity in New Haven, Connecticut. Jeff also volunteers to help on the board of directors for the Connecticut Sports Foundation Against Cancer and Fans 4 the Cure, demonstrating his commitment to community service. He is married with four adult children and lives in Connecticut.
Jamie Miner is the Chief Financial Officer for Elm Tree Communities ("ETC"). He has over twenty years of diverse corporate accounting & finance experience ranging from construction controller and international financial statement consolidation to corporate development financial analysis and mergers & acquisition due diligence. Jamie's passion is real estate, and he possesses nearly twenty years of experience as a multi-family investor and landlord. Having purchased his first investment property in 2002, he has steadily increased his portfolio with a buy, renovate, and rent approach.
Jamie will oversee all aspects of the construction project budgets and financial analysis, assist with Elm Tree Communities' marketing efforts, work with the property management team to provide top-quality service to our residents, find solutions to increase property operating margins, and assist in analyzing multi-family acquisitions and development opportunities.
Jamie resides in Norwich, Connecticut, with his wife and two children. He is an avid New York sports fan and can usually be found either walking his dog in the morning or supporting his beloved UConn Huskies. Jamie holds a Bachelor of Science in Accounting from the University of Connecticut.

Kayla is a Real Estate Analyst at Elm Tree Communities (“ETC”), where she prepares project proformas, models out potential projects, conducts market research, prepares investor updates, and assists in aspects of budgeting and development planning.
Kayla earned her Master’s degree in Alternative Investments with a concentration in Real Estate at the Isenberg School of Management at UMASS Amherst. She also completed her Bachelor’s degree in Business Administration in Finance at Isenberg, where she graduated Summa Cum Laude from the Commonwealth Honors College. Prior to joining ETC, Kayla completed a corporate finance internship at Advanced Group, where she worked on budget analysis, weekly revenue and gross profit reporting, and quarterly board presentations.

Michelle Parmelee serves as the Community Manager at Blueway Commons, Elm Tree Communities first multi-family project, located in Haddam, CT. She has more than 20 years of real estate experience, specializing in luxury properties and relocation.
Michelle excels in customer service and community engagement. She brings superior organizational and management skills to Blueway Commons.
Michelle holds a bachelor’s degree in business administration with a concentration in legal administration. She is married with two grown children and has lived in Haddam for 23 years.
